GSCOPY is a single command line tool (CLI) that can copy, replicate and move files from one folder to another. This folder can be on the same machine/ server or another server elsewhere. What makes GSCOPY stand out from other competitiors is the fact it works on 32-bit as well as 64-bit systems it has no restirictions. It can easily be scheduled to run as a scheduled task and fully automated.

GSCopy is compatible with all of the following operating systems 32-bit and 64-bit:
- Windows 2012
- Windows 2008 R2
- Windows 2008
- Windows 2003
- Windows 8
- Windows 7
- Windows XP
- Windows Vista
Please note that windows 2012 and windows 2008R2 only come in 64-bit systems and GSCopy works perfectly fine with both of them.
GSCopy does NOT require installation and it is a single EXE file. It only requires that you have Microsoft .NET Framework 4 Client Profile installed on the machine that will be running the GSCopy. .NET Framework 4 can be downloaded from Microsoft's website at this link: http://www.microsoft.com/en-us/download/details.aspx?id=24872. NOTE: Windows 8 and Windows Server 2012 already come preinstalled with Windows .NET Framework 4 so GSCopy will work on them with right out of the box with no prerequisites.
Licensing
=======
GSCopy utility follows concurrent licensing model. Concurrent licensing is a software licensing model based on the number of times GSCopy (aka jobs)
is running simultaneously. This model allows customers to purchase a number of licenses equal to the largest number GSCopy jobs
system administrators are likely to have active at any given time, rather than the total number of GSCopy jobs scheduled to run in the environment.
